What is Dutasteride?
Dutasteride is primarily utilized to address various androgen-related issues in men. It is primarily prescribed under the brand name Avodart® and its primary medical use is in managing benign prostate hyperplasia (BPH). However, owing to its ability to reduce DHT, it's frequently prescribed off-label by many physicians to combat male pattern hair loss, also known as androgenic alopecia (AGA).
How does Dutasteride work?
Dutasteride functions as a dual 5-alpha-reductase inhibitor, targeting both type I and type II isoforms of the enzyme. This sets it apart from other DHT blockers like finasteride, which exclusively inhibits the type II 5-alpha reductase. The broader inhibition spectrum of dutasteride allows for a more comprehensive reduction in DHT levels compared to finasteride. Specifically, dutasteride demonstrates a substantial decrease in systemic DHT levels by 92-96% and scalp DHT levels by 51-79%, whereas finasteride reduces systemic DHT by 60-70% and scalp DHT by 50-60%.
Dutasteride vs Finasteride
Dutasteride and finasteride are both DHT blockers. It has been shown that dutasteride reduces more DHT than finasteride. Dutasteride inhibits both type I and type II 5-alpha reductase. Finasteride inhibits only the type II 5-alpha reductase enzyme.
Because dutasteride inhibits both isoforms of 5α-reductase, it might be more effective at treating hair loss than other inhibitors such as finasteride. This has been shown in clinical studies in which participants were treated with either finasteride or dutasteride. Dutasteride treatment significantly increased total hair and decreased the number of thin hairs compared to finasteride treatment.
Despite being more effective, dutasteride doesn't seem to come with an increased risk of side effects relative to finasteride. In some instances, dutasteride's risk of side effects is actually lower than that of finasteride's despite a more substantial decrease in systemic DHT.
